The aircraft, not the announcement

FlyingPal follows the actual aeroplane on live transponder data. You are told the moment it leaves the ground and the moment it is back on it, which is usually before the board catches up.

Late is late

Type the time off your boarding pass once. If your aircraft is still on the ground when it should be in the air, your phone says so.

Airport ground stops

Live FAA ground stops and delay programs for US airports, on your flight and on a board of their own. Free for everyone.

A link for whoever is collecting you

One tap makes a page with your live arrival time. No app for them to install, no account to make.

Your calendar, always right

Subscribe once and every flight shows up with its current time, not the time it was booked at.

A logbook that stays free

Every flight, every airport, distance and hours, on a map. Free forever, because it should be.

Installs like an app

FlyingPal runs in the browser and installs to your Home Screen on both iPhone and Android, with real push notifications. There is no app store in the way, which is part of why it costs what it costs.
